    5Insideout19

    Fine for a casual watch but won't leave a lasting impression.

    "Polar Opposites" is a light, predictable romance set on the way to and then in Antarctica that delivers an average yet mildly entertaining experience. The story, while unoriginal, keeps you engaged with its themes of love and connection, bolstered by a unique subplot involving AI penguins. Rhiannon Fish carries the movie with a charming performance, though the rest of the cast feels interchangeable. The dialogue is below average, the CGI is unimpressive, and the emotional impact is limited. While cute in its simplicity, the movie doesn't leave a lasting impression. Typical Hallmark movie; it's fine for a casual watch but unlikely to be revisited or remembered.

    8MickyG333

    Good quality adventure

    7.7 stars.

    Not necessarily a film I would recommend for multiple viewings, but definitely one you must see once every 5-10 years.

    Personally, I really enjoyed it. I like both of the lead actors; they give us their usual quality, and it was entertaining. The adventure is fulfilling as well. The romance is a slow burn, but sometimes it will suffice, as it does in this instance. Would have preferred a bit more of the romantic fire, but there is enough to keep us afloat, so to speak.

    The plot is about a woman who is a stowaway on a cruise ship on its way to Antarctica. She is headed there because she is under the impression that her father is in trouble, possibly in danger. He is a scientist who studies penguins.

    She meets an engineer on the ship who helps keep her hidden. They have an adventure on the journey, evading the crew. She eventually helps her dad and some penguins.

    This movie is the full package, but you must love the lead actors, else you may be disappointed. I love Miss Fish, never been disappointed with any of her performances. She single-handedly elevates everything she does. I feel this would be a 6.7 if not for her presence.

    • Trivia
      Yes, you do need a permit to visit Antarctica, as stipulated by the Antarctic Treaty, which means you cannot freely travel there without proper authorization from a signatory country. Its purpose is to protect the continent's environment. Most visitors will obtain permits through their tour operator who arranges the necessary paperwork on their behalf.
